Transaction eaa1be04ccbebfa37540155150a52b01876e8f6b289e625025335a2bd4cc5562
1 Input
1 Output
-
eaa1be04ccbebfa37540155150a52b01876e8f6b289e625025335a2bd4cc5562:0
- value
- 13099189
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b84023fcb4be815d055e33230d668682338d394
- address
- bc1qtwzqy07tf05pt5z4uverp4ngdq3n35u5zqtvnw